1. A method of determining performance characteristics of a breast compression paddle utilized in a breast imaging system, the method comprising:
receiving a force application signal, wherein the force application signal is associated with an application of a compressive force by the breast imaging system with the breast compression paddle to a breast of a patient;
applying the force application signal to an algorithm to obtain a reduction value; and
subtracting the reduction value from a known paddle performance value for the breast compression paddle to obtain an updated paddle performance value for the breast compression paddle.
